How do you program a Dodge Ram 1500 key fob?
Once the chimes in your truck stop, press and hold the “Unlock” button on your RAM 1500 key fob for 10 seconds. Release. As you’re releasing the “Unlock” button, press and release the “Panic” key. Once you hear a chime, press the button(s) that you need to reprogram.

How do I reset the Check Engine light on my Ram 1500?
Now that you’ve confirmed this is in fact the issue, how do you reset the check engine light on a RAM 1500? It’s a pretty easy fix! Follow these simple steps: Disconnect the negative cable from your RAM 1500’s battery. Wait twenty minutes or so. Reconnect this negative cable. Voila! You’re there. Your RAM 1500’s computer should be reset.
